I recently bought a Tip S4 and here are some thoughts.
I agree with some of the other people that this isn't a sports car but more of a sports sedan. My last car was a manual M3 and I wanted something more relaxing to drive because I wasn't the typical M3 owner (drive the car hard most of the time). I think a relatively small percentage of S4's are Tip so there will always be demand for a Tip car. Maybe not as much as a manual but some none the less. I don't know it this is true but I have heard two seperate dealers saying their starting to order more Tip cars because of demand. You can take that for whats it's worth. Hope this helps.
